Mates Rates: Black Wireless Xbox 360 controller for $35

I’ve wanted a second Xbox 360 controller for ages, but the idea of paying 70 bucks for something I’ll only use when I have mates around or my son gets old enough to use it just doesn’t compute. But for $35, it’s time to spend the money.

Ozgameshop is selling the black Elite version of the Xbox 360 wireless controller for $35, which is about half what you’ll pay here in Australia. If for some reason you don’t want the black version, the limited edition white version is $45. That’s still much better than paying full RRP here in Australia, don’t you think?
